Stencils, Nuance and Doodles

This post is in conjunction with my post on the Magenta blog today.

I used watercolor cardstock, the Crest 4-04 Stencil and some Nuance powder. First I placed the stencil onto the watercolor cardstock and sprinkled Nuance powder onto it, trying to concentrate the color in the openings. I lightly sprayed the Nuance to activate it, and it covered the stencil and the openings with beautiful color.


I carefully picked up the stencil and placed it wet-side down onto another piece of watercolor cardstock. The Nuance that was on the stencil transferred to my cardstock and made a mirror image of the first card.



I had the urge to Zentangle in the openings, so I drew lines around them first and then did different tangles in each space. I flicked some mica watercolor from Artquest onto each card and stamped sentiments with Versafine ink.

This is such a great stencil to use for Zentangles!
